Bitcoin står i øjeblikket som verdens mest populære og værdifulde kryptovaluta, og det ser ikke ud til, at dette vil ændre sig foreløbigt. Men der er fejl i Bitcoins netværk, som er frustrerende for brugerne, og en af ​​de mest udbredte er transaktionstider. Bitcoins transaktionstider kan være utrolig høje, men hvorfor er dette tilfældet? Hvilke faktorer driver Bitcoin-transaktionstider op?

Bitcoin-transaktions- og bekræftelsestider

Før vi kommer ind på de faktorer, der påvirker Bitcoins hastigheder, så lad os sikre os, at vi forstår forskellen mellem transaktions- og bekræftelsestidspunkter.

Bekræftelsestiden for en given transaktion refererer til, hvor lang tid det tager at blive registreret af netværket, efter at den er indsendt. En enkelt Bitcoin-transaktion skal gennemgå en række bekræftelsesfaser i processen med sin verifikation for at undgå transaktionstilbageførsler eller annulleringer. Det tager minimum seks bekræftelser for en enkelt Bitcoin-transaktion at blive behandlet fuldt ud, hvor større transaktioner generelt kræver flere bekræftelser, og derfor tager det længere tid.

instagram viewer

Når alle bekræftelsesfaserne er bestået, kan transaktionen afsluttes fuldt ud. Dette er transaktionstiden. Bitcoins bekræftelses- og transaktionstider varierer stort fra dag til dag. En dag vil din transaktion behandles på ti minutter, men denne tid kan skyde op til over en time. Så hvorfor er dette præcist tilfældet?

Hvad påvirker hastigheden af ​​Bitcoin-transaktioner?

Problemer med skalerbarhed

En meget vigtig ting at bemærke om Bitcoin-netværket er, at det lider under skalerbarhedsbegrænsninger. Skalerbarhed refererer til netværkets evne til at rumme en større brugerbase og derfor en større transaktionsbelastning. En enkelt Bitcoin-blok har en teoretisk kapacitet på op til 4MB. De fleste Bitcoin-blokke er dog omkring 1MB-1,5MB store (den oprindelige grænse før dens 2017) ændring) og kan ikke gemme næsten lige så mange transaktioner som de blokke, der bruges af andre populære kryptovalutaer.

I øjeblikket rummer den gennemsnitlige Bitcoin-blok mellem 1.500 og 2.500 transaktioner, men det er stadig ikke nok i forhold til den enorme brugerefterspørgsel. For at sætte dette i perspektiv, Bitcoin Cash, en hård gaffel af Bitcoin, har en blokstørrelse på 32MB, hvilket betyder, at den kan rumme langt flere transaktioner end Bitcoin og derfor har en væsentlig lavere transaktionstid og -gebyr.

Det betyder, at enorme dele af Bitcoin-transaktioner sidder fast i det, der er kendt som mempoolen. Du kan tænke på mempoolen som en slags venteværelse for afventende transaktioner. Hvis en transaktion er gyldig, sendes den til mempoolen, hvor den venter på at blive inkluderet i en blok og afsluttet. Men fordi transaktionsefterspørgslen på Bitcoin-netværket nu er så høj, er mempoolen typisk overbelastet med transaktionstrafik, hvilket forårsager endnu længere forsinkelser.

Problemet er så udbredt, at Bitcoin er kendt for sine skalerbarhedsbegrænsninger. Mange Bitcoin-ejere ser netværkets skalerbarhed som noget, der skal tackles (hvilket vi vil diskutere senere).

Netværksbelastning

Hvis Bitcoin var en relativt lille krypto, ville skalerbarhed ikke være nær så stor en bekymring. Men fordi Bitcoin er enormt populær, behandler netværket hundredtusindvis af transaktioner dagligt og titusinder af transaktioner årligt. Fordi transaktionsbelastningen er så høj, begynder minearbejderne, der arbejder på at verificere dem, at kæmpe. Desværre har dette også ført til en stigning i Bitcoin-transaktionsgebyrer, hvilket blot øger den frustration, som BTC-indehavere føler.

Bitcoin har brugt en lag to-løsning kendt som Lynnetværk for at reducere transaktionstider og gebyrer. Enkeltpersoner kan bruge Lightning Network til at undvige gebyrer ved at udføre off-chain-transaktioner direkte mellem deres tegnebøger via digitale betalingskanaler. Dette tager også lidt varme fra Bitcoin blockchain med hensyn til transaktionsbelastningen.

Selvom Lightning-netværket er skalerbart og kan være nyttigt for netværksmedlemmer, er det ikke en altomfattende løsning til at afbøde Bitcoins lange transaktionstider. Ikke alene er det modtageligt for cyberangreb via betalingskanalmanipulation, det koster brugerne penge at åbne og lukke betalingskanaler.

Transaktionsgebyrer

Ud over netværksbelastning og skalerbarhedsbegrænsninger spiller gebyrer også en integreret rolle i Bitcoins transaktionsperioder. Når du foretager en Bitcoin-transaktion, har du mulighed for at vælge det lavest mulige gebyr. Selvom at reducere omkostningerne på denne måde kan give mening på papiret, vil valg af det laveste gebyr gøre dig til en lav prioritet for minearbejdere.

Bitcoin-minearbejdere, der er ansvarlige for at skabe og verificere nye blokke, bliver betalt for deres arbejde i brugernes transaktionsgebyrer. Minearbejdere er ikke tvunget til at bekræfte, hvilken transaktion de støder på næste gang. Snarere, hvis en minearbejder ser en transaktion med et bundgebyr, vil de ikke være meget opsatte på at behandle den, fordi der ikke er meget i det for dem økonomisk.

Det er derfor, nogle Bitcoin-brugere ender med at betale meget høje gebyrer. Nogle gange kan en erhvervsdrivende have brug for en transaktion for at gå igennem så hurtigt som muligt og har ikke tid til at vente på en bekræftelse, der kan tage over en time. Så dem, der kan betale et højere gebyr, gør det ofte, fordi det tilskynder minearbejdere til at behandle deres transaktioner på kortere tid.

Det kan virke noget uretfærdigt, men der er en anerkendelse i Bitcoin-samfundet, at minearbejdere er nødt til at bruge en betydelig mængde computerkraft til at verificere blokeringer og holde netværket sikkert og decentraliseret. Bitcoin-minearbejdere (eller noder) betjener deres udstyr døgnet rundt, så det er sikkert at sige, at de investerer en god del i elektricitet for at kunne betjene dem. Oven i dette, bemærk, at din transaktion ikke vil blive efterladt i mempoolen for evigt, hvis du har valgt det laveste gebyr. Det vil simpelthen tage længere tid at blive færdiggjort.

Hvis du er frustreret over Bitcoin-transaktionstider, kan du bruge en accelerator til at forsøge at fremskynde den tid, det tager for din transaktion at blive behandlet. Disse giver dig mulighed for at genudsende din transaktion for i det væsentlige at minde minearbejdere om, at den afventer, og typisk opkræve et gebyr for at gøre det. Men acceleratorer garanterer ikke en lavere transaktionstid, og mange acceleratorwebsteder er svindel, så det er noget af et risikabelt foretagende.

Vil Bitcoins transaktionstider fortsætte med at stige?

Mens Bitcoins udviklere arbejder på at nedbringe netværkets høje transaktionstider og gebyrer, Stadig stigende efterspørgsel på Bitcoin blockchain kan resultere i endnu højere gebyrer og venteperioder i fremtid.